What Is a Revision Facelift?
A revision facelift is a specialized cosmetic surgery designed to correct or improve the results of a previous facelift. Whether your initial facelift left you with visible scarring, asymmetry, an overly tight or pulled appearance, or simply results that didn’t last as long as you expected, a revision facelift can help.
A revision facelift is often more complex than a primary facelift due to scar tissue, altered anatomy, and the need for precision adjustments. Dr. Delaney will carefully evaluate your prior results and develop a customized surgical plan to achieve the results you desire.
What Are the Benefits of a Revision Facelift?
A revision facelift offers you the opportunity to refine or correct the results of a previous procedure, helping you feel more confident in your appearance.
Natural Appearance
One of the primary benefits of a revision facelift is restoring a more natural appearance if your initial facelift left your face looking overly tight, “windswept,” or artificial. By addressing underlying structural issues, a revision can reposition your facial tissues to achieve softer, more youthful contours.
Improved Symmetry
If your first facelift resulted in uneven features or asymmetry, a revision procedure can help create a more balanced appearance. It can also address residual sagging or undercorrected areas, enhancing definition in your jawline, cheeks, and neck.
Scar Reduction
Revision facelifts can improve the appearance of visible or poorly healed scars. By adjusting incision placement for better tissue healing, you can achieve smoother, less noticeable scarring and longer-lasting, more satisfying results.
Who Is an Ideal Candidate for a Revision Facelift?
Good candidates for a revision facelift are nonsmoking adults in good overall health who have realistic expectations for their results. Ideal candidates for a facelift revision are those dissatisfied with the results of a previous facelift and seeking improvement rather than perfection.

How a Revision Facelift Is Performed
A revision facelift is carefully planned according to your specific surgical plan, which takes into account your previous facial surgery and current concerns. Dr. Delaney begins your revision facelift by assessing existing scar tissue, skin laxity, and underlying facial structures. He will place incisions alongside or within previous incision lines to minimize the risk of additional scarring. The deeper layers of your face are repositioned, and excess skin is conservatively removed if necessary. In some cases, fat transfer, facial implants, or non-surgical injectables may be used to restore volume and enhance your overall facial balance.
Revision Facelift Recovery & Aftercare
Recovery after your revision facelift is similar to, but sometimes slightly longer than, recovery after your primary facelift, due to the procedure’s complexity. You will experience swelling, bruising, and mild discomfort during the first week or two after your facelift revision.
Keeping your head elevated, avoiding strenuous activity and exercise, and following Dr. Delaney’s aftercare instructions to the letter are essential to help ensure proper healing and optimal, long-lasting results.
Most patients feel comfortable returning to light daily activities within two weeks after surgery, though residual swelling may take several weeks to fully subside. Follow-up visits allow Dr. Delaney to monitor your healing progress and address any concerns. What Results Can I Expect From My Revision Facelift?
A revision facelift can significantly improve your prior facelift results, giving you a refreshed, rejuvenated appearance. After their procedure, patients often notice enhanced facial balance, smoother contours, and reduced signs of aging in their lower face and neck. Your final results will become more apparent as swelling resolves, revealing a softer, more natural-looking appearance that aligns with your aesthetic goals
While your revision facelift results are designed to be long lasting, the natural aging process will continue. You can help maintain your results with a high-quality skincare regimen, diligent use of sunscreen, and non-surgical skin tightening, laser skin resurfacing, intense pulsed light (IPL) treatments, and other medical aesthetic options.
